Hello @Members!

 

It's been an exciting few weeks of S85, and we're at the point where we celebrate Theme Week!
 
Additionally, that means that the Trade Deadline is Monday, October 3rd at 3pm EDT. This also means that anyone wishing to re-create for the S87 draft can do so starting at midnight that same day.

 

---

 

For this season, we've decided on a theme of:

Spoiler

GMs / Team Management

 

It's a pretty general theme and you have plenty of creative freedom. For anyone who might need them, we can give you some ideas for your Point Tasks. For our graphics folks, consider creating a sig for a current GM, or make a graphic celebrating a GM's accomplishments. For our writers or podcasters, discuss what makes a good GM, or reflect on your old GMs and what they did that you appreciated and enjoyed. There's plenty of opportunity for reflection and appreciation for the group of members that do their best to give you all a great player experience.

 

To earn your Theme Week TPE, write an article, create a graphic, or record a podcast with some connection to “GMs / Team Management”. 
 
---
 
In order to claim the theme week bonus of 6 Uncapped TPE, simply submit your Themed PT (Graphic, Media Spot, or 6-TPE Podcast), and claim it as normal. After claiming the PT portion, you can use the same link, and claim the uncapped portion as follows: Claim Uncapped > Other > Doubles Week. (Note: you do not need to post your link in this thread to claim either portion of TPE). 
 
Make sure to tag your articles with “theme week” so we can collect all the great work in one easy-to-find spot.
If you have already submitted a Point Task for this week, or are in the midst of claiming a multi-week Media Spot/Podcast, you may still submit a Theme Week PT this week, and claim the capped portion on the next available week, following your multi-week claim.
 
Also, if you have a single job that pays 6+, you may claim the theme week bonus as long as you complete your duties for the week. If you are in the EFL or SBA and have completed their most recent Media Week, you may use that to claim the Uncapped theme week bonus, but a PT must be completed this week in order to claim the Capped portion, whether that is completed here or through Affiliate Welfare.
 
Note: Only players who are S86 or older may claim the theme week bonus.
